The R/T test is based ENTIRELY on procedures and phrases laid out in the CAA publication "CAP413 - Radio Telephony".
The book is released every year - with amendments. Next year, for example, will include the phrases "late downwind" and "fanstop" (neither of which are accepted as being in use at the moment - even though some do use them). The book should be available from any flying school for £6.50 Would strongly suggest some groundschool at your local club before attempting the test. I'll e-mail you some notes that should help. |

Trust "Gone West" on this one mate - the oral is entirely based on the the Cap 413 and whilst not entirely different UK RT is not exactly the same as the the US either....
I have to also agree that an hour refresh or practice with your flight instructor would be useful too. The actual exam is quite straightforwrd but for some reason still nerve wracking - practise the emergency procedure cos your pretty much guaranteed you will either have a problem or have to relay a problem.
